数据库连接与管理问题:Java JDBC操作不当案例
Java JDBC(Java Database Connectivity)是Java用来进行数据库操作的标准API。如果在使用JDBC时操作不当,可能会导致各种问题。以下是一些常见且典型的案例:
未设置连接池:
- 案例:直接创建新的Connection对象,而不是从连接池中获取。
- 问题:频繁创建和关闭数据库连接,会消耗大量系统资源。
使用过期的连接:
- 案例:没有及时检查和删除已经超时的数据库连接。
- 问题:这些连接仍然占用数据库资源,可能导致性能下降甚至系统崩溃。
参数传递错误:
- 案例:在SQL语句中使用了拼写错误或者值类型不匹配的参数。
- 问题:执行的SQL语句可能产生无效的结果,甚至引发安全漏洞。
为了避免这些错误,开发人员需要充分理解JDBC的工作原理,并在编程过程中遵循最佳实践。
还没有评论,来说两句吧...